Bhopal: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chouhan accompanied by his wife performed Mahaarti of Maa Narmada at Ramghat in Amarkantak on the completion day of “Namami Devi Narmade” – Seva Yatra. Mahamandleshwar Avdheshanand Ji also participated in the Mahaarti. Before the Arti, Chouhan carrying the Narmada dhwaj reached Ramghat along with a massive crowd and seers. Smt. Sadhana Singh was carrying the kalash on her head.
Chief Minister Chouhan said that the Seva Yatra had commenced from Amarkantak with the Mahaarti of Maa Narmada with the blessings of seers. The Yatra took the form of a public movement. Narmada devotees from far-flung areas took part in the Yatra. Every section of the society supported the world’s biggest river conservation movement. He said that Maa Narmada has taken the state towards prosperity and development. The movement has been launched to repay Maa Narmada for her favours. Shri Chouhan said that we are committed towards tree plantation on the banks of the river Narmada. Amarkantak will be transformed into a colossal form. Each promise made during the Narmada Seva would be fulfilled. Mahamandleshwar Swami Avdheshanand also blessed the gathering.
Forest Minister Dr. Gaurishankar Shejwar, Public Works Minister Rampal Singh, Food and Civil Supplies Minister Omprakash Dhurve and Minister of State (Independent Charge) for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ises Sanjay Pathak, seers, Narmada Sevaks and general public took part in the Mahaarti.
